Mohib stars in Qadri Model School’s triumph
KARACHI: Medium-pacer Mohibullah Shaikh’s six-wicket haul powered Qadri Model School into the semi-finals of the Omar Trophy Inter-School Cricket Tournament 2016, being organised by the Pakistan Veterans Cricket Association (PVCA), as they overwhelmed St Patrick’s High School by six wickets in the quarter-finals here at the Naya Nazimabad Lawai Stadium the other day.
Mohibullah, adjudged Man of the Match, claimed six wickets for 19 runs to send St Patrick’s High School tumbling to 93 all out in 28.2 overs.
Qadri Model School spent just 20 overs to reach the target and they did it with six wickets in hand.
Electing to bat after winning the toss, St Patrick’s High School lost wickets upfront and never recovered.
Coming in to bat at number five, with his team reeling at 13 for three, Sharjeel Ahmed fought a lone battle against the Qadri Model School bowlers but his heroics were not enough to ensure a competitive total.
Sharjeel blasted eight fours in his fighting knock of 59 off 79 balls. None of his teammates managed double figures.
He scored 63.3 percent of St Patrick’s High School’s modest total.
Moving the ball both ways, Mohibullah dismissed the first six batsmen in 6.2 overs. There was a wicket each for Amin Abdullah, Afzal Khan, Saad Bin Yousuf and Abdul Basit.
Openers S M Shaheer (23 off 33 balls) and Abdul Basit (16 off 15 balls) gave Qadri Model School a solid start.
Amin remained undefeated on 25 off 53 balls. Roman Ali smashed a couple of boundaries in his unbeaten 14 off only six balls.
